Problem

Marie does three equally time-consuming tasks in a row without taking breaks. She begins the first task at $1\!:\!00$ PM and finishes the second task at $2\!:\!40$ PM. When does she finish the third task?

$\textbf{(A) }\text{3:10 PM}\qquad\textbf{(B) }\text{3:30 PM}\qquad\textbf{(C) }\text{4:00 PM}\qquad\textbf{(D) }\text{4:10 PM}\qquad\textbf{(E) }\text{4:30 PM}$

Solution

Marie finishes 2 tasks in $1$ hour and $40$ minutes. Therefore, one task should take $50$ minutes to finish. $50$ minutes after $2\!:\!40$ PM is $3\!:\!30$ PM, so our answer is $\boxed{\textbf{(B) }\text{3:30 PM}}$
